Description
Summary:This data set provides weekly estimates of sea ice age for the Arctic Ocean derived from remotely sensed sea ice motion and sea ice extent. The temporal coverage for this data set is January 1984 through December 2019. For more recent data, see the Quicklook Arctic Weekly Equal Area Scalable Earth Grid (EASE-Grid) Sea Ice Age data product (https://nsidc.org/data/nsidc-0749). The main parameter for this data set is sea ice age, measured in years. Data are provided in georeferenced netCDF (.nc) format. PNG (.png) browse images are also provided. Each netCDF file contains 52 weeks of sea ice ages, coded as integers in a 722 x 722 gridded subset of the 12.5 km Northern Hemisphere EASE-Grid. Tschudi, M., W. N. Meier, J. S. Stewart, C.
